How they compare
Saudi Arabia currently reports 3.9 against 0.5 in Australia and New Zealand (UNSDG), a difference of 3.4.
That makes Saudi Arabia's figure about 7.8 times Australia and New Zealand (UNSDG)'s.
Across all 7 years both countries report, Saudi Arabia has been ahead every year.
Australia and New Zealand (UNSDG) ranks 50th and Saudi Arabia ranks 52nd of 56 groups.
Saudi Arabia has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
